DEMAND FOR HEARING AND FOR STAY OF ACTION – 1 COM050.1 CARNEY BADLEY SPELLMAN, P.S. 701 Fifth Avenue, Suite 3600 Seattle, WA 98104-7010 (206) 622-8020 STATE OF WASHINGTON OFFICE OF THE INSURANCE COMMISSIONER In the Matter of MODUS TITLE LLC, WAOIC 1028784 Respondent. ORDER NO. 21-0126 DEMAND FOR HEARING AND FOR STAY OF ACTION Pursuant to RCW 48.04.010(1)(b) and (5), Modus Title, LLC (“Modus Title”), a recently acquired subsidiary of Compass, Inc. (“Compass”), through its undersigned counsel, requests a hearing on the Order Revoking License, Order No. 21-0126 issued by the Office of Insurance Commissioner (“OIC”) on March 17, 2021(the “Order), and requests an automatic stay of such Order pending the requested hearing as provided under RCW 48.04.020. Modus Title is aggrieved by the threatened actions set forth in the Order, in that a revocation of its license is unwarranted and will cause unjustified business interruption and potential damage to Modus Title’s and Compass’ reputations. Further, certain of the factual allegations contained in the Order are incorrect or were fully remediated prior to the date of the Order. The factual errors in the Order potentially increase Modus Title’s and Compass’ reputational harm, and are improperly relied upon by the OIC in the determination that its revocation of Modus Title’s license under RCW 47.17.530(1)(6) is the appropriate remedy in this matter. Modus Title relies on the definitions and limits on the OIC’s jurisdiction and authority under Title 48 RCW, relevant provisions of the Washington Administrative Code and applicable federal, state and agency case law. IT IS ORDERED AND YOU ARE HEREBY NOTIFIED that your Washington State

insurance producer license is REVOKED, effective APRIL 1, 2021 pursuant to RCW 48.17.530.

BASIS:

1. Modus Title LLC ("the Licensee" or "Modus Title") is a resident business entity

title insurance producer first licensed in Washington on August 30, 2019. The Licensee has the

following "doing business as" (dba) names registered with the Insurance Commissioner:

"Modus", "Modus Closing", "Modus Escrow", and "Modus Title & Escrow".

2. Modus Title has also registered the trade names "Modus" and "Modus Closing"

with the Washington State Department of Revenue.

3. Modus Technologies, Inc. is a foreign corporation and registered in Washington

State on February 1, 2018 as "an online real estate closing platform". Modus Technologies, Inc.

has registered "Modus Technologies" and "Modus" as trade names with the Washington State

Department of Revenue. The web address for Modus Technologies, Inc. is

www.modusclosing.com; however, "Modus Closing" is a registered trade name for Modus Title

LLC, the entity licensed by the Insurance Commissioner.

4. Both Modus Title and Modus Technologies share "Modus" as a common registered

trade name.

6. The Insurance Commissioner opened an investigation upon receipt of complaints

from two (2) Washington title companies. Both companies allege that the Licensee is providing

rebate and inducements through a technology platform operating under the tradenames "Modus

Technologies" and "Modus." Modus Technologies, Inc. ("Modus") wholly owns Modus Title. As

Steve Theodore ("Theodore"), Modus' in-market representative, says in a YouTube video: "We

,are two companies in one." Registration information from the Washington Secretary of State show

that Modus Technologies and Modus Title share a common governor, Jai Sim.

7. Modus (www.modusclosing.com) is a proprietary software platform ("the

platform"). Modus does not require real estate agents to use Modus Title (www.modustitle.com).

Modus offers the following services to real estate agents via its platform:

• Staging Boost," a service to secure cleaning, landscaping, staging, and listing preparation renovation with payment deferred until closing of the home sale or for up to 365 days. "ZingFix" is the third-party vendor the realtor contracts with directly to provide for the services. Invoices are sent at a later date or fees are deducted from the net proceeds at closing.

• "List Assist," wherein Modus partners with Virtuance Photography to provide professional listing photos. Realtors contract directly with Virtuance.

• Earnest money deposits, document storage from real estate transactions, wire transfers, notary services, complimentary home books, farming reports, pre-listing materials to give a competitive edge on the next listing presentation, and 24/7 concierge service.

8. Modus receives no compensation from the realtor, or from Virtuance or ZingFix,

for using Modus to arrange for these services. Nor does Modus receive any compensation from

the realtor to use the platform for the other offered services.

9. In addition, the platform states that Modus is a distinct entity from Modus Title

LLC, and that use of the platfonn does not require the use of Modus Title LLC.

Closings were moved from other title companies to Modus Title LLC

10. Fidelity National Title ("Fidelity"), one of the complainants, provided

documentation that four ( 4) closings were moved to Modus Title because of services provided

under the Staging Boost program offered on the platform or because of a home warranty issue. As

one broker, "S.C.D.", stated:

I wanted to write you to say that I'm going with Modus Title & Escrow with my upcoming listing because my clients need financial support to stage their home and I don't have the capability to help them at the moment. ... (Modus offers a partnership with ZingFix where the company will front the cost of staging, and then it's taken out of the sellers net proceeds.) I'm so bummed out, but I look forward to working with you hopefully in the near future!

11. In a February 1, 2020 email, realtor "D.B." notified Fidelity:

Unfortunately we are having to switch the escrow portion to Modus for the [L.S.] transaction because of the contractors doing repairs.

12. The Insurance Commissioner contacted D.B. who confirmed he used the services

of Modus Title one time because he had a client who required renovation work for the home sale,

and those services were not charged until the closing of escrow.

said:

13. In a text message provided by Fidelity on April 3, 2020, another realtor, "J.R.",

Sorry, this transaction is moving to Modus. Buyers negotiated this through inspection so they can get a free warranty from escrow.

14. The Insurance Commissioner contacted J.R. who confirmed he used the services of

Modus Title one time. He was selling a house using Ticor Title, but the buyer wanted a home

warranty. The buyer's agent, L.Y. of The Cascade Team (see below), identified that Modus

provided a free warranty. As a result, the buyer requested the switch to Modus Title. It was J.R.'s

understanding that the free warranty was only available to the buyer if escrow and title services

were switched to Modus.

15. Finally, in a March 29, 2020, Addendum to Purchase and Sale Agreement between

buyers, "M.B./A.B.", and seller, "A .C.", the closing agent was changed as follows:

Closing agent will change to Modus Escrow whom will provide a home warranty for the buyers.

Modus' Statements

16. In a December 9, 2019, email from Steve Theodore ("Theodore"), a Modus in-

market Growth Executive, to Chicago Title Company, Theodore explained:

An interesting side benefit of partnering with us for escrow is that you can even leverage our amazing Staging Boost program to help you deal with post-inspection results when in contract, meaning your seller would be able to have needed repairs performed with no money down, and then the fees would be paid to contractors out of net proceeds when the home closes.

17. Further, at a January 29, 2020, presentation to a real estate agency found on

Y ouTube, Theodore said, "From the buy side, if you didn't have the ability to dictate who was

doing escrow on a deal, but it would be a creative way to write in Modus if you could kind of talk

about some of these things [Staging Boost] so effectively you are selling Modus from the buy side

whereas we are usually talking to a listing agent."

18. Modus is acting as an agent or other representative of Modus Title, and is directly

and indirectly offering a "thing of value" to influence the referral of title insurance business,

Modus' disclaimer notwithstanding.

Modus' offerings to and advertisements on behalfofrealtors are violations of 48.29.210 and WAC 284-29-215

19. Fidelity provided the following communications between Modus and various real

estate agents:

• A February 5, 2020, email written by Danny Taylor, Partner Success Executive for Modus/Modus Closing ([email protected]) to real estate agent, Erin Myers, identifying Modus as "a tech-powered Title and Escrow company .... Please see attached, our Staging Boost program. These are digital flyers, I can, of course, get you co-branded material if you wish." The email contains a disclaimer that any title or escrow company can be utilized.

Realtor Erin Myers ("Myers") signed a declaration attesting, in part, that she used Modus one time for the convenience of doing everything online in one place. Myers said that Modus' selling point was that everything could be done through their company, from the preparation of documents to closing.

Modus provides free materials to realtors

20. In a December 9, 2019, email to realtor, J.S., Modus Growth Executive, Nathan

Whalen, said Modus offers the following:

ORDER REVOKING LICENSE ORDER NO. 21-0126

LA- 1618059 - 1

5 State of Washington Office of the Insurance Commissioner PO Box40255 Olympia, WA 98504-0255

Page 9: Demand for hearing, no. 21-0126 - Mike Kreidler

DocuSign Envelope ID: 544C62C2-D3B4-4F1 E-8FF0-863C47ECC544

• Title and Escrow - "Team with over 50+ years of experience" • Staging Boost • Earnest Money Deposits • Complimentary HomeBooks, Farming Reports, and Pre-Listing Materials to give you

a competitive edges at your next listing presentation; and • 24/7 concierge - "Your very own dedicated home closing team."

21. The Insurance Commissioner documented that the HomeBooks offered by Modus

Title, doing business as Modus and Modus Closing, are valued at $6, but were offered as

"complimentary" through email solicitation to real estate agents promoting Modus. Modus

provided sample invoices for Home Books and Farming Listings identifying a billing of $6.61 per

book/listing charged by "The Modus Team" to the real estate agent.

22. Modus responded as follows:

• Modus Technologies and Modus Title are two separate entities, with separate offices, and operate independent websites that do not link to each other. Jai Sim is the co­founder and Executive Chairman of Modus Technologies, and since Modus Technologies owns Modus Title, Mr. Sim occupies the position of Managing Officer at Modus Title.

• Modus Title and Modus Escrow do not benefit from Modus Technologies' software platform. Brokers have made over 200 transactions through the platform without using Modus Title.

• Modus Technologies provides a proprietary software platform to real estate brokers supporting real estate transactions and workflow tracking including "List Assist" and "Staging Boost". Title insurance and escrow are deliberately not listed on their platform to avoid a referral to either Modus Title (or Modus Escrow).

• Staging Boost is a service available through Modus Technologies' platform for ZingFix. It allows the costs of the staging born by the seller to be deferred until closing. Staging Boost's marketing materials support that brokers are not required to use Modus Title. Modus plays no further part of those transactions, as both Virtuance and ZingFix directly communicate with the real estate brokers.

• "Elevate" was a program offered by Modus Technologies to educate brokers on how to use the software. Modus Technologies discontinued Elevate in January 2020. Brokers were instructed they were free to use any title insurance company.

• Modus Technology, a separate entity, makes home books and farm reports available for purchase ($6) by real estate brokers, who are invoiced quarterly.

23. Modus provided a spreadsheet to the Insurance Commissioner which documented:

a) From 12/20/2019 to 3/31/2020, Modus Title sold 297 policies, collecting $583,468 in premium;

and b) From 7 /2/19 to 3/18/20, business performed via the Modus platform involved 348

transactions through 14 (including Modus Title) title companies.

24. RCW 48.29.210(1) prohibits a title insurer, title insurance agent, or _employee,

agent, or other representative of a title insurer or title insurance agent from, directly or indirectly,

giving any fee, kickback, or other thing of value to any person as an inducement, payment, or

reward for placing business, referring business, or causing title insurance business to be given to

either the title insurer, or title insurance agent, or both.

25. RCW 48.29.210(2) provides that a title insurer, title insurance agent, or employee,

agent, or other representative of a title insurer or title insurance agent shall not, directly or

indirectly, give anything of value to any person in a position to refer or influence the referral of

title insurance business to either the title insurance company or title insurance agent, or both,

except as permitted under rules adopted by the Insurance Commissioner.

26. WAC 284-29-200(2) provides that RCW 48.29.210 not only applies to title

insurance producers or associates of producers, but to every person in position, directly or

indirectly, to refer or influence the referral of title insurance business.

27. WAC 284-29-205(9) defines "representative of a title company" as any person

acting directly or indirectly on behalf of the title company.

28. WAC 284-29-205(13) defines "title company" as either a title insurance company

authorized to conduct title insurance business in this state under chapter 48.05 RCW or a title

insurance agent defined in RCW 48.17.010(15), or both. The term includes employees,

representatives, and agents of title insurance companies and title insurance agents.

29. WAC 284-29-205(5) defines 'give' as "to transfer to another person, or cause

another person to receive, retain, use or otherwise benefit from a thing of value whether or not the

title company receives compensation in return. It also means the transfer to a third person of

anything of value that in any manner benefits a person in a position to refer or influence the referral

of title insurance business."

30. WAC 284-29-205(12) defines "thing of value" as anything that has a monetary

value. It includes but is not limited to cash or its equivalent, tangible objects, services, use of

facilities, monetary advances, extensions of lines of credit, creation of compensating balances, title

31. WAC 284-29-215(2) states that except as provided in subsection (1) of this section,

a title company must not directly, indirectly, by payment to a third-party or otherwise, use any

means of communication or media to advertise on behalf of, for, or with a producer, including but

not limited to:

(a) Advertising real property for sale or lease unless the property is owned by the title company; (b) Advertising or promoting the listings of real property for sale by real estate licensees; ( c) Advertising in connection with the promotion, sale, or encumbrance of real property.

32. WAC 284-29-215(3) states that no advertisement may be placed in a publication

that is published or distributed by or on behalf of a producer of title business, including but not

limited to, websites, flyers, postcards, for sale signs, flyer boxes, or any other means of

communication or any other media.

33. WAC 284-29-260(6)(i) prohibits a title company from giving, paying or offering

to pay, either directly or indirectly, or make payment to a third party for the benefit of any producer

for any advertisement published in the name of, for, or on behalf of any producer.

34. WAC 284-29-255(1) provides that a title company must not give, offer to give,

provide, or offer to provide nontitle services (for example: Computerized bookkeeping, forms

management, computer programming, trust accounting for trust accounts not held in the name of

the title company, short sale consultants, or transaction coordination) or any similar benefit to a

producer, without charging and actually receiving a fee equal to the value of the services provided

and in an amount at not less than what the producer would pay if the services were purchased on

the open market or the title company's cost to provide the service, whichever is greater.

35. WAC 284-29-200(6) provides that title companies much not enter into any

agreement, arrangement, scheme or understanding, or in any other manner pursue any course of

conduct designed to avoid RCW 48.29.210 and WAC 284-29-200 through WAC 284-29-265.

36. RCW 48.17.530(1)(b) allows the Insurance Commissioner to place on probation,

suspend, revoke, or refuse to issue or renew a title insurance agent's license for violating any

insurance laws, or violating any rule, subpoena, or order of the Insurance Commissioner or of

another state's insurance commissioner.

37. By offering, directly or indirectly, inducements via direct email solicitation and via

the Modus platform, the Licensee violated RCW 48.29.210(1) and RCW 48.29.210(2). By

advertising on behalf of, for, or with realtors, the Licensee violated WAC-284-29-215(2), WAC

284-29-215(3), and W AC-284-29-260(6)(i). By offering to give complimentary nontitle services

to realtors, the Licensee violated WAC 284-29-255(1 ). By entering into an arrangement designed

to avoid the Insurance Commissioner's regulations governing title insurance producers, the

Licensee violated WAC 284-29-200(6).

38. Specifically, the Licensee's violations are as follows:

A. The Licensee engaged in 4 real estate transactions moving from an unrelated title company to Modus Title due to "Staging Boost" or home warranty offer, violating 48.29.210.

B. The Licensee engaged in 2 instances of "co-branding", violating WAC 284-29-200(6).

C. The Licensee engaged in 1 social medial post, violating WAC 284-29-215(3).

D. The Licensee engaged in 6 instances of giving or offering to give or provide nontitle services without charging and actually receiving a fee equal to the value of the services provided and in an amount at not less than what the producer would pay if the services were purchased on the open market or the title company's cost to provide the service, whichever is greater, violating WAC 284-29-255(1 ).

E. The Licensees, in conjunction with Modus Technologies, Inc., have engaged in a scheme to avoid the Insurance Commissioner's regulations.

These violations justify the revocation of its license under RCW 48.17.530(1)(6).

NOTICE OF YOUR RIGHT TO A HEARING

If you are aggrieved by this Order Revoking License, you may demand a hearing in

accordance with RCW 48.04.010, WAC 284-02-070, and WAC 10-08-110. Generally a hearing

demand must be in writing and received within ninety (90) days after the date of this Order

Revoking License, which is the day it was mailed to you, or you will waive your right to a

hearing.

If the Insurance Commissioner receives your demand for a hearing before the effective

date listed on the order revoking your license, the revocation will be automatically stayed

(postponed) and your license will remain in effect pending the hearing.
